Fees are payable by cash only



GST Exemption
Because Canada Revenue Agency recognizes Social Work as a health profession, the clinical counselling services of Registered Social Workers are GST EXEMPT. David is a Registered Social Worker in private practice who provides clinical social work services which are exempt from charging GST.

Extended Health Benefit
You may be eligible to have part or all costs of your counselling sessions covered through your extended health plan. All plans will have different eligibility requirements and you should ensure that your plan covers counselling services provided by a Registered Clinical Counsellor or Registered Social Worker. Please contact your plan administrator for more information.

Recommended fee schedule by BCACC (BC Association of Clinical Counsellors):
Learn More

Cancellation Policy
Please contact the therapist as soon as possible if you want to cancel or reschedule the appointment. (Either call office or email)

Cancellation policy
Less than 48 hours notice
Less than 24 hours notice
Missed appointment

Half of session fee
Full session fee
Full session fee


Download Forms
Client Information Sheet - English
Client Information Sheet - Chinese

All clients are assured that the information provided as well as their names or the names of any other individuals mentioned will be held to the strictest level of confidentiality.